Ran Posted March 8, 2019 Share Posted March 8, 2019 Sweden's selecting its song tomorrow. Right now the touts have John Lundvik's "Too Late for Love" up as the likely winner, and I think that's quite possible: There's some interesting synergy with the UK in two ways: one, John Lundvik is British-born, adopted by a Swedish couple in the UK and raised there until he was six before going to Sweden. That alone may pique the interest of UK voters. But then there's the fact that Lundvik is one the writer of the UK's entry -- because it was a song Melodifestivalen's organizers commissioned as part of a writing camp to get together strong songs for the competition, only for them to apparently decide it wasn't good enough and had Lundvik sing something else. If Lundvik goes forward, I forsee a very good score from the UK at least, which is not a norm for Sweden. Every little bit helps. Now, that said, I am once again partial to Wiktoria's entry. Like Lundvik, she's a past competitor at Melodifestivalen, and like Lundvik got pretty close in her previous run. Ran Posted March 9, 2019 Share Posted March 9, 2019 As predicted, John Lundvik's song was selected. The 8 international juries of music professionals that Melodifestivalen arranged all chose his song unanimously as #1, and that it took #1 from voters in Sweden.
